Hi, all--

I had so much fun illustrating Ron's S/Lay W/Me, that I thought I'd jump in here and let everyone know I'd like to do more.

I'm a professional illustrator (this is, in fact, my Day Job) with fifteen years experience, twelve of those years have been doing RPG work.

My first RPG gig was back around 1997, when John Harper hired me to draw for the 4th Edition Talislanta.  I've also done work for Fantasy Flight Games, Crunch-Waffle (who made some minis out of my art), and some other places that aren't around anymore.  I've also drawn comics (web and print) for KISS for about a year and a half, which was a lot of fun.  Did some concept art for Battle for Wesnoth as well, but had to pull out of that due to a paying gig, unfortunately.

My rates are simple:  $25 per quarter page for black & white/grayscale.  I keep the copyrights to my images, but once you commission them, they're yours to use forever.  I won't sell them to anyone else, but I do like to put them up on websites or make prints out of them.  If you'd like to do the same, I'll be glad to help you prep the artwork.

Now, I'm primarily a black & white artist.  If you want color, we'll need to talk about it a little more.  Most of my coloring work is comic book coloring, to be honest.

My style is fairly old-school.  I dig the old RPGs and comics from the 70s, and that's what my hand likes to draw.  However, I'll do pretty much anything you like...except manga/anime.  Not my thing, I'm afraid.

Here are some reasons why you want to hire me:

1.  I don't miss deadlines.  Not one in fifteen years.  Power outages, hard drive crashes, injuries, family emergencies...they all take a back seat to the Almighty Deadline.  I will give you references upon request if you need proof of this.  Just let me know.

2.  I'm quick.  Very quick.  I can pencil, ink, color and letter a comic page in under seven hours.  There are maybe one or two images in the gallery on my website (see below for links) that took me longer than 2 hours to draw.  Most took an hour or so.

This also makes me your go-to guy when your other artist can't make his deadline.  That is, in fact, what I did for Fantasy Flight--24 last-minute illustrations because another artist dropped out at the last minute.  This was on top of the 24 they'd already commissioned me to do.

3.  I'm professional.  I don't care who you are, I'll treat you like you're Wizards of the Coast.  And, if you don't like it the first time, I'll redraw it until you're happy.  (Just don't do one of those "I'll know it when I see it" things.  That wastes both of our time)
